Section 13A-8-122

Possession of certain devices constitutes prima facie evidence of intent to violate article.

In a prosecution for a violation of this article, the existence on the property and in the actual possession of the defendant of (1) any connection, wire conductor or any device whatsoever, which is connected in such a manner as would permit the receipt of cable television service without such service being reported for payment to and specifically authorized by the cable television company or (2) the existence on the property and in the actual possession of the defendant, where the totality of the circumstances, including quantities or volumes, surrounding the defendant's arrest indicate possession for resale, of any device designed in whole or in part to facilitate the performance of any of the illegal acts set out in Section 13A-8-121, shall constitute prima facie evidence of the defendant's intent to violate the provisions of this article.

(Acts 1986, No. 86-228, p. 335, §3.)
